  From the what's new page of FS website:

  "Visual Studio 2010 Professional Support
  Visual Studio 2010 Professional is a development environment from Microsoft 
that enables application developers to develop software using a wide variety of 
languages including C++, C#, Visual Basic.net, and more. JAWS 12 now provides 
robust support with both speech and braille for various areas of the Visual 
Studio system, including:

   

  .IntelliSense, similar to auto completion, which gives suggestions for what 
to type next based on what you have already entered
  .Editor Adornments such as bookmarks and break points
  .WPF and Forms Designers for laying out dialog boxes and other windows; as 
well as the Code, XML, Text, and Macro Editors
  .As you develop your applications, you will even be able to use the Debugger 
to step through your program to locate errors
  "
